Just Listen?
By Deekah Wyatt
St. Elsewhere
Gnarls Barkley
Downtown Recordings
Produced by Danger Mouse
www.gnarlsbarkley.com
Every now and then an album comes along that makes you remember what it feels like to be a kid again. The excitement of taking the plastic off. The mounting suspense before the first song starts. Do you listen to the tracks you know? Or do you let it play through? If it’s Gnarls Barkley’s St. Elsewhere, let it play through and be prepared to press repeat.
Gnarls Barkley takes you on an musical adventure most artists only dream of aspiring to. Songs like “The Last Time” remind your hips what it feels like to sway to groove of real instruments. While “The Boogie Monster” keeps us checking under our beds and singing along all at the same time. Between Cee Lo’s old school croon and Danger Mouse’s brilliant display of what production should be, this album deserved all five of the Grammy nominations it received.
All the hype and obsessed fan ranting aside, this is a great album. If you don’t like the way funk, rock, soul, house, jazz, industrial, blues, and classical sound mixed together; I’m sorry, this album isn’t for you.
